About Gold Coast Muscle Car Museum
Now open on the Gold Coast is the most amazing private collection of Australian muscle cars from the 50's, 60's, and 70's. The Muscle Car Museum is just a few minutes drive from Surfers Paradise. On display are Chargers, Ford hardtops, XY GTs, SLR5000 Toranas, and nearly every Monaro model made from 1968 to 1976. Are you a die-hard Mad Max fan? Then you just have to see the Interceptor on display. It's just like in the original movie. If you like muscle bikes of the era, the 750-4 and the Kwaka 900 we have on display will blow you away. Lots of fun for the kids too! Play to your heart's content on the free pinball machines, and race your friends on the Scalextric track. Other items to see include a working tune-up machine from the 70's, a mag wheels display, and much more. There's even a model of Thunderbird 2 from the children's show Thunderbirds.
